After getting his karting career started at the young age of eight, Sandy, Utah resident Austin Versteeg is well on his way to becoming the next motorsports star. Partnering with karting powerhouse PSL Karting, Austin has been crisscrossing North America in pursuit of race wins and championship titles, and is now starting to turn heads as one of the most promising up-and-coming pilots in the junior ranks of karting.
Austin would start out as a karting spectator at only three years of age, watching races at the Miller Motorsports Park in Tooele, Utah. After a few years on the sidelines, Austin was hooked after his first time in a kart. Placing fourth in his first Utah Kart Championship series, it did not take the young talent long as the following year Austin won his first championship.
Austin would start his 2011 season off right, taking third in the Gatorz Challenge of the Americas Championship and earning the prestigious Rotax Mini-Max Florida Winter Tour championship title on the strength of three wins and two podium finishes in the six-round series. Austin was also the victor at the esteemed Le Monaco de Trois-Rivières street race, and placed well at two of North America’s grandest events – fourth at the United States Rotax Max Grand Nationals and third at the Pan American Challenge finale.
Austin will wrap up his 2011 season at the granddaddy of all events, the SuperKarts! USA SuperNationals in Las Vegas, Nevada. If Austin’s past success is a predictor of what’s to come for this up-and-coming driver, be sure to keep your eyes on this upcoming motorsports star.
